摘要
Traditional access control models rely on a central entity. This may cause single point of failure, ethical and privacy problems when applied in the Internet of Things (ToT). A distributed access control can overcome the single point failure problem of centralized access models. In this paper, we propose a distributed and trustworthy access control solution for the IoT by applying the smart contract-enabled blockchain.
